What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Part Time Remote Math Tutor,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Part Time Remote Math Tutor, you need a solid understanding of mathematics, strong instructional skills, and typically a relevant degree or teaching certification. Familiarity with digital communication platforms (such as Zoom or Google Meet), online whiteboards, and learning management systems is essential. Patience, clear communication, and adaptability are crucial soft skills for engaging students and addressing diverse learning needs remotely. These skills and qualities ensure effective online instruction and support student progress in a virtual environment.

How do part-time remote math instructors typically balance lesson planning with live teaching responsibilities?

Part-time remote math instructors often need to manage their time efficiently, as they are responsible for both preparing engaging lesson materials and delivering instruction in a virtual setting. Many find it helpful to set aside specific blocks of time for lesson planning and grading, separate from their scheduled live teaching sessions. Collaboration with other instructors or curriculum coordinators is common, especially when sharing resources or aligning on best practices. This balance allows instructors to maintain high teaching quality while managing a flexible, part-time schedule.

What are part time remote math jobs?

Part time remote math jobs are positions that allow individuals to work from home or any location outside of a traditional office, focusing on math-related tasks. These roles may include tutoring students online, creating math content, grading assignments, or providing math support services. The jobs typically offer flexible hours, making them ideal for students, professionals seeking extra income, or those with other commitments. Employers may require a background in mathematics or education, and comfort with virtual communication tools is often necessary.
